Output 004f3ea86c2e174d4b0c7f1fe0687f9f7f3195e611623283ae53dbc9c35399ea:1

value
8537706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46c15589d5d642a6ff2c8fcae10869443ae925f4 OP_EQUAL
address
3898q4cL38759PDPFXBmYRTeeLb54AqfAe
transaction
004f3ea86c2e174d4b0c7f1fe0687f9f7f3195e611623283ae53dbc9c35399ea
spent
true